5GAutoConf: A Rapid Data-Driven Autoconfiguration Tool for 5G Base Stations

Niels Hendrik Fliedner , Florian Klingler and Henning Trsek,
Jun 2026

Modeling 5G Radio Access Networks (RANs) at scale requires rapid (re-)configuration of 5G base stations (BSs), e.g., based on open-source software (OSS) stacks, which in general is a challenging task in scenarios with highly dynamic environments and networking demands. Existing solutions are often insufficient to provide an automated configuration functionality based on basic 5G cell parameters. Manual adjustments in such scenarios require specialized knowledge usually not present outside of traditional network providers and established research groups. They are often prone to errors, misconfigurations, and typically do not meet the need for dynamic and timely updates to the networking configuration. In this paper, we present 5GAutoConf, which, to the best of our knowledge, is the first open source automatic 5G BS configuration tool that uses basic input parameters. 5GAutoConf implements an automatic datadriven process that rapidly creates configurations for OSS 5G RAN stacks, enabling fast 5G BS adaptation for experimental purposes. Further, 5GAutoConf integrates both 5G standard-compliant and generated lookup tables (LUTs) for use case-oriented optimization. Since the derivation process of waveform parameters is the most important part of the tool, it is described in detail.
